## Rebalancer stall — Spokewise

If the Spokewise rebalancing tool stops issuing truck routes, check the station-fill feed first; a stale feed makes the optimizer refuse to plan. Restart the feed poller, then re-trigger planning. Do not manually edit route assignments in the DB — the tool will overwrite them on the next cycle. Solver timeouts usually mean too many stations flagged critical at once. Maintainers should confirm the service is running with the following configuration.

settings of bawig-hawep:
oliwyn:
  log_level: debug
  metrics_host: metrics.oliwyn.zemvarsys.internal
  pin: 4769
  pool_size: 8

Hi Moreva,

Handing off LiftPath with one open item. The dispatch simulator's batch mode intermittently double-assigns car 3 when two hall calls land in the same tick; I've narrowed it to the priority-queue rebuild in `scheduler/allocate.rs` and left a failing test in the `tick-race` branch. Please review my draft fix before merging — the tie-break ordering change could affect the published latency benchmarks. Alerts stayed quiet overnight otherwise. If anything is unclear during review, reach me at the address below.

alerts address for kafof-bagag: kasael@olvarqdyn.corp

## Further Reading

Plugins that handle uploads for Pixloom must never bypass the Scrublayer EXIF pipeline. If your plugin transforms images before handoff, preserve the scrub flag so metadata removal still runs. Common mistakes include re-encoding with a library that reinjects orientation tags or camera identifiers. A worked example, the flag reference, and the conformance test suite are documented on the internal page below.

wiki page, kahog-hahig: https://vault.zemvargrid.internal/display/deploy/repo/settings/merge_requests/job/settings/6f3b933774dbc5320a4daa18

Management Meeting Minutes — Brellick Systems

Attendees: Vora, Henchley, Drumm. Topic: customer concentration. Calthorp Industries now represents 41% of quarterly revenue, up from 28%. Agreed: cap further discounting, accelerate mid-market pipeline in the Ostermark region, and model a 25% Calthorp reduction scenario by month end. Finance to report exposure weekly. Next steps hinge on the following plan.

board note of yagug-taweg: Only 34 of the 546 pilot accounts renewed Norael, so a churn review is set for April 24. Zorvanox Freight is in early talks to buy Oliwynox Works for about $200.7 million.